Chapter 991 â Cost of Contempt
âAn acquaintance?â
When everyone in the team saw Death Wind greet Shi Feng, their gazes softened slightly. Even so, they remained very cautious with him.
Currently, Shi Feng wore his Black Cloak, so they could not see his information. However, the fact that he rode a Mount showed that he was extraordinarily strong. Otherwise, he wouldnât have reached Level 40 so quickly.
They wouldnât mind a weak acquaintance. However, Shi Fengâs strength was precisely the reason that they remained wary.
âAutumn, you guys know him?â a robust man asked Autumn Goose, who stood beside him.
This robust manâ weathered appearance spoke of years of lifeâs vicissitudes. A suit of silvery-gray knightâs armor protected his body, and he carried a tower shield that was nearly as tall as he was. At his waist, he carried a luxurious golden knightâs sword. Furthermore, he had already reached Level 40.
âMhm. Heâs one of Zero Wingâs Elders. He is incredibly strong. It was thanks to him that we had completed our previous quest.â Autumn Goose nodded to the robust manâs question. She did not try to hide anything as the man beside her was none other than the commander of the Wind Godâs Spear, Fallen Wind. âIf we can convince Ye Feng to help us, weâll have a much higher chance of completing this quest.â
Hearing Autumn Gooseâs words, Fallen Wind could not help but reexamine Shi Feng.
Although Autumn Goose seemed approachable on the surface, she was arrogant to the bone. In her eyes, very few people were worth Autumn Gooseâs recognition.
âAutumn, arenât you giving him a bit too much credit? Isnât he just some expert a large Guild nurtured? How strong could he possibly be? If we take him with us, heâll probably only hold us back,â a frosty youth in brown leather armor said dismissively.
Aside from Wind Godâs Spearâs brilliant battle records in the multiple confrontations they have had with several large Guilds, their several new experts were already many times stronger than first-rate Guildsâ pampered experts. As for the members here today, they were the crème de la crème of the Wind Godâs Spear.
Every Wind Godâs Spear member here was a top-class expert with a list of illustrious achievements. How could someone like Shi Feng possibly compare to them?
To further his point, the youth had never seen Shi Fengâs name on Godâs Domainâs Experts List.
Disregarding the cold youthâs words, Autumn Goose looked directly at Fallen Wind and said, âCommander, I believe that Big Brother Death Wind will also support my point.â
At Autumn Gooseâs strong recommendation of Shi Feng, Thoughtful Rainâs beautiful eyes sparkled with anticipation. Although she did not understand why, whenever she was with Shi Feng, she felt indescribably safe. She didnât even feel like this when she traveled with someone as powerful as Fallen Wind.
âThis is interesting.â Fallen Wind could not help but watch the cloaked Shi Feng, curiosity flashing in his eyes.
Naturally, there was no need to mention Shi Fengâs level. However, the Swordsmanâs combat standards were unknown. Generally, one could judge a personâs strength based on the aura they radiated. The stronger a person was, the stronger their aura was. Such a phenomenon was due to the confidence they gained from experiencing countless battles.
YetâŚ
Even after observing Shi Feng for a long moment, Fallen Wind could not sense any aura that hinted at Shi Fengâs strength.
As to whether or not Shi Feng concealed his aura, this was unlikely. After all, even experts would find it extremely difficult to conceal their aura completely unless their mental fortitude had reached a certain level. However, experts capable of doing so were generally in their thirties or forties. Some only reached this refinement in their fifties. To put it simply, it was impossible for a youth to have enough control to hide their aura.
However, both Autumn Goose and Death Wind seemed to admire Shi Feng.
This was strange indeed.
âAutumn, letâs pass on asking him this time. If the opportunity presents itself, we can invite him in the future. Weâve already determined our teamâs roster. Sudden adjustments to the team will increase our chances of failure,â Fallen Wind said after giving it some thought. âWe cannot afford to fail this quest. If we complete this quest, the Wind Godâs Spearâs strength will climb to a new level. The Wind Godâs Spear wonât have to shuffle around in the Dark Night Empireâs shadows anymore. Instead, the empireâs large Guilds will have to hide like rats.â
âI understand,â Autumn Goose dejectedly replied.
She understood Fallen Windâs sentiment. They had invested a lot of effort into this quest. Now that they had reached the final phase and were prepared, they would be taking unnecessary risks if they replaced one of the team members.
âOur Commander knows best. If we allow a half-assed expert into the team, Iâll constantly have to worry about him dragging me to the grave,â the cold youth said, nodding.
When Thoughtful Rain and Blue Bamboo heard Fallen Wind reject Autumn Gooseâs proposal and Ordinary Bladeâs, the cold youth, ridicule, they were annoyed.
However, as they were members of Zero Wing, they did not find it appropriate to intervene in Wind Godâs Spearâs internal matters.
Yet, Ordinary Bladeâs disrespect of Shi Feng made the somewhat angry.
âCommander Fallen, I apologize, but Blue and I wonât be participating in this operation. After all, this is the Wind Godâs Spearâs affair. It wouldnât be proper for us to take part,â Thoughtful Rain announced.
They had simply tagged along for this quest due to Fallen Windâs invitation and their friendship with Autumn Goose and the others.
Now that Zero Wingâs Elder had been belittled, how could they, members of Zero Wing, remain on the team?
âOrdinary, apologize to Miss Rain and Miss Blue!â Fallen Wind growled as he glared at the frosty youth. How could he not understand the meaning behind Thoughtful Rainâs words?
The sudden development stupefied Ordinary Blade.
He was simply trying to make himself look good before Thoughtful Rain and Blue Bamboo. How had things ended up this way?
What was going on here?
âMiss Rain and Miss Blue are members of Zero Wing!â Fallen Wind softly reminded the boy.
This was the first time Ordinary Blade had met Thoughtful Rain and Blue Bamboo. In addition, as the two women were participating in the quest as individuals, they had not worn their Guild Emblems. Hence, Ordinary Blade had not realized that the duo was from Zero Wing.
âMiss Rain, I misspoke. Please, forgive me,â Ordinary Blade quickly apologized after realizing his blunder. He very much felt like digging a hole and jumping in.
Seeing Ordinary Bladeâs distress, Autumn Goose, who was familiar with the youth, could not help but giggle.
In the Wind Godâs Spear, Ordinary Blade was famous for his indifference. However, when the youth had met Thoughtful Rain for the first time, his eyes had nearly fallen from their sockets. It was obvious that the youth was interested in Thoughtful Rain. Unfortunately, his attempt to impress her had backfired magnificently.
This time, even their commander couldnât save him.
She and Thoughtful Rain were as close as sisters. She was very familiar with Thoughtful Rainâs personality.
When Thoughtful Rain made a decision, even a force of nature wouldnât change her mindâŚ
She remembered Thoughtful Rainâs decision to join Zero Wing. No matter how much she had tried to dissuade the girl, hadnât Thoughtful Rain still joined the Guild?
